Generator Installation in Kingston

If you have ever been worried about losing power in your house from an electrical outage, installing a standby or portable generator can give you peace of mind. Homeowners may choose between two main types of emergency and backup generators:

  •  Standby or whole-home generators are for power outages, produce enough electricity to power your entire home, and can run for extended periods. However, they are the more expensive option for backup power. 
  •  Portable generators, on the other hand, are smaller and typically only run basic house electrical systems, like lights, HVAC, and plumbing. Portable generators are cheaper but have lower power outputs than standby generators.

Benefits of Installing a Generator

Why should homeowners consider installing an emergency generator? Below are just a handful of reasons to consider. 

Emergency generators keep the lights running and the AC on in the event of a power outage. Losing electrical power in the height of the summer or winter can make your home too hot or too cold, and navigating a home without lighting can be dangerous. Generators keep these crucial systems running for your comfort and safety. 

Many electrical devices, such as TVs or stereos, can sustain damage during outages from power surges. Your home’s electrical grid can seamlessly switch to generator power if the main grid goes out, preventing surges that could damage electrical transformers. 

Your home might also have sensitive perishables, like food or medication, that require specific temperatures for preservation. Having a backup emergency generator ensures these sensitive goods don’t go bad when a power emergency strikes.

What Does an Electrical Panel Do?

The electrical panel is the main unit that directs and controls the flow of electricity to different parts of your house. Outside cables bring electricity to the electrical panel, which splits the power between different circuits. Individual circuits are independent, so one can burn out without impacting the others.

The electrical panel also offers quick and convenient access for repairing and installing wiring. If you want to install new outlets in your house, the contractor will likely add a new circuit to your electrical panel. When a circuit overloads, the breaker will trip, cutting off the flow of electricity to prevent overheating or potential fires. 

Fuse Box vs. Circuit Breaker

Older homes might have fuse boxes instead of circuit breakers. Fuse boxes contain glass plugs instead of circuit switches. When a fuse overloads, the filament in the glass breaks, cutting off the flow of power. The main downside of fuses is that you must replace the broken fuse with a new one to restore electrical power.

Surge Protection in Kingston

Electrical grid damage could cause dangerous power surges that damage appliances and cause fires. When power outages occur, the voltage in your electrical grid could spike, putting extreme stress on your systems. Surge protectors stop these power spikes from damaging your wiring and electrical appliances. 

The most common surge protection technology is metal oxide varistors (MOVs). MOVs absorb excess electricity like a sponge and redirect it to ground circuits, harmlessly diluting the current. You can think of a surge protector as a big filter that lets safe current in and keeps dangerous high current out.

EV Charger Types

Homeowners have a few options for EV charger installation that differ in how fast they can charge:

  •  Level 1 chargers will work with a typical 120-volt outlet, allowing you to connect them to virtually any outlet in your garage. This type of charging is convenient but slow, so it can take up to 12 hours to charge your car. 
  •  Level 2 chargers can charge your EV battery up to eight times faster than a Level 1 charger. Level 2 chargers require a dedicated 240-volt outlet, which our expert electricians can install for you. 
  •  Level 3 chargers are usually too powerful for residential grids, so their most common use is commercial charging.
